Albert McKinney
Albert Taylor McKinney
- Bats Left, Throws Right
- Height 6' 2", Weight 216 lb.
Biographical Information[edit]
Pitcher Albert McKinney played in the minor leagues in 1951 and from 1956 to 1957. On July 31, 1951, pitching for the New Bern Bears, he tossed a no-hitter against the Wilson Tobs. He was 9-10 with a 3.10 ERA in 23 games on the year. In 1956, he was 7-8 in 29 games between the Duluth-Superior White Sox, Waterloo White Hawks and Memphis Chickasaws and in 1957, he was 9-4 with a 3.00 ERA in 24 games between Duluth-Superior and the Davenport DavSox.
